Default Macro - Whats wrong?

On 1 Sep, 10:43, NPell wrote:
On 29 Aug, 18:03, "Bernie Deitrick" <deitbe @ consumer dot org wrote:





Try it this way:


Sub TryNow()
Dim myA As Variant
Dim myV As Variant


myA = Array("Criteria 1", "Criteria 2")


For Each myV In myA
Sheets("Data").Range("A:J").AutoFilter Field:=10, Criteria1:=myV
Intersect(Range("A1").CurrentRegion, Range("A2:I" & Rows.Count)) _
* *.SpecialCells(xlCellTypeVisible).Copy _
Sheets(myV).Cells(Rows.Count, "A").End(xlUp)(2)
Sheets("Data").Cells.AutoFilter
Next myV
End Sub

I got "Error - No Cells Were Found" on Criteria 1, as it is blank.- Hide quoted text -

- Show quoted text -


Added an "On Error Resume Next". All sorted.
